آموزش اسکریپت و ساخت ابزار پیشرفته با استفاده از Windows PowerShell

Advanced Scripting & Tool Making using Windows PowerShell

نکته: آخرین آپدیت رو دریافت میکنید حتی اگر این محتوا بروز نباشد.
نمونه ویدیوها:
توضیحات دوره: پاورشل | آموزش پیشرفته ساده در PowerShell با مشکلات دنیای واقعی، PowerShell Automation & PowerShell Lab پر از دستورالعمل های عملی، مثال های جالب و گویا، توضیحات واضح یادگیری یک مهارت مهم و اجباری برای مدیریت ویندوز سرور غواصی عمیق در Windows PowerShell اسکریپت امکان استفاده از PowerShell در ارتباط با ابزارهایی مانند Task Scheduler/Event Viewer/Databases طراحی و پیاده سازی راه حل های خودکار مقیاس پذیر مفاهیم اساسی اسکریپت مبتنی بر اشیاء PowerShell، دانش عمیق Pipeline، قالب بندی خروجی به گزارش های حرفه ای خودکارسازی گزارش های دستی ماژول های PowerShell خود را ایجاد کنید پیش نیازها:آگاهی پایه/idea هر زبان برنامه نویسی کامپیوتر/لپ تاپ نصب شده با سیستم عامل ویندوز. شما باید بتوانید به راحتی از کامپیوتر/لپ تاپ استفاده کنید. برخی درک اولیه از خط فرمان (Win CMD/Unix Shell) به برداشت سریع کمک می کند

این دوره به طور مکرر به روز می شود. آخرین به روز رسانی در اکتبر 2022


*** این خرید دوره شامل سخنرانی‌های ویدئویی، فایل‌های تمرینی، آزمون‌ها، تکالیف، پشتیبانی یک به یک مربی، دسترسی مادام‌العمر و ضمانت بازگشت 100% پول است***


لطفاً توجه داشته باشید که این دوره به طور مداوم با ویدیوهای بیشتری به روز می شود تا شما را در مورد اسکریپت Windows PowerShell به روز نگه دارد. در آینده سخنرانی های جدیدی را خواهید دید که ویژگی های جدید PowerShell Scripting را پوشش می دهند. لطفا با ثبت نام و ارائه رتبه بندی نظرات صادقانه خود را تشویق کنید. شما همچنین می توانید یک سخنرانی در مورد یک موضوع خاص از PowerShell که در محدوده این دوره قرار دارد درخواست کنید.

این دوره طراحی شده است تا مدیران سیستم را به سطح پیشرفته در PowerShell Scripting برساند. با استفاده از مزایای اسکریپت نویسی PowerShell، راه هایی برای خودکارسازی کار روزانه خود خواهید یافت. حرفه ای که می خواهد با PowerShell شروع کند و ایده اولیه خط فرمان را داشته باشد، درک مفاهیم زیربنایی PowerShell بسیار آسان است و می تواند PowerShell را با محصولات غیر مایکروسافت نیز ادغام کند.

موضوعاتی که ممکن است مفاهیم Windows PowerShell نباشند، اما برای توسعه درک PowerShell مهم هستند، گنجانده شده‌اند که به عنوان یک امتیاز ارائه می‌شود.


در نظر گرفته شده است که این دوره چیزهایی را که در پس‌زمینه اتفاق می‌افتد پاک کند تا ایده‌های اتوماسیون با استفاده از PowerShell از درون بیاید. اگر روزانه 2 ساعت از زمان خود را اختصاص دهید، باید بتوانید این دوره را در مدت یک هفته تکمیل کنید و این سفر شما را از مبتدیان پاورشل به متخصص پاورشل می برد.

محتوای مهم:

راه حل اتوماسیون PowerShell برای گزارش های دستی روزانه

تعامل پایگاه داده با استفاده از PowerShell

اتوماسیون PowerShell برای سرویس برنامه ریزی شده مجدداً راه اندازی می شود

Windows Task Scheduler و زمان‌بندی اسکریپت‌های PowerShell برای اجرا

کشیدن گزارش‌ها از نمایشگر رویداد Windows با استفاده از این PowerShell

PowerShell برای خودکارسازی موارد مرتبط با پایگاه داده

امضای اسکریپت PowerShell، سیاست اجرا و امنیت سیستم

توابع پیشرفته PowerShell و ماژول‌های PowerShell

ساخت رابط کاربری گرافیکی با استفاده از PowerShell

PowerShell با WMI

مدیریت پیشرفته فایل با استفاده از PowerShell

PowerShell با Windows Event Viewer

حذف وب با استفاده از PowerShell

PowerShell برای برنامه نویسی

از PowerShell به عنوان ابزار استفاده کنید

به طور خلاصه، دانش Windows PowerShell برای متخصصان فناوری اطلاعات ضروری است و این دوره برای دستیابی به این مهارت ضروری و مورد تقاضا یک راه حل است

اسکریپت نویسی PowerShell مبارک :)


سرفصل ها و درس ها

تقویت مبانی پاورشل Strengthening the PowerShell Basics

  • مقدمه ای بر PowerShell و اهمیت آن Introduction to PowerShell & Its Importance

  • در حال نصب پاورشل Installing PowerShell

  • سوالات متداول Frequently Asked Questions

  • کنسول ISE و PowerShell - قدم زدن سریع ISE & PowerShell Console - A Quick Walk Through

  • صدای شما مهم است Your Voice Matters

  • آزمایشگاه اختیاری: یک ماشین مجازی در یک ابر عمومی ایجاد کنید Optional Lab: Create a Virtual Machine in a public cloud

  • سیاست اجرا ExecutionPolicy

  • ویژگی های امنیتی PowerShell PowerShell Security Features

  • دریافت کمک و فرمان گرفتن Get-Help & Get-Command

  • آزمایشگاه - نمایش فرمان مهم Lab - Important command demonstration

  • بخش 1 تجدید کننده Section1 Refresher

برنامه نویسی بلوک های ساختمانی Programming Building Blocks

  • متغیرهای برنامه نویسی Programming Variables

  • نوع داده و نوع کاست Data Type & Typecasting

  • بخوانید، تأیید کنید و بنویسید Read, Validate & Write

  • ماشین حساب سود ساده Simple Interest Calculator

  • اپراتورهای مقایسه Comparison Operators

  • If Else Loop & Switch If Else Loop & Switch

  • مجموعه های PowerShell PowerShell Collections

  • عملیات آرایه Array Operation

  • تکرارها Iterations

  • وضعیت واجد شرایط بودن مزایای کارکنان را آماده کنید Prepare Employee benefit's eligibility status

  • روش های پاورشل PowerShell Methods

  • رسیدگی به خطا Error Handling

  • بخش 2 بازنگری بخش 1 Section2 Refresher Part1

  • بخش رفرش بخش 2 Section Refresher Part2

جمع بندی سریع اصول اولیه ویندوز سرور A Quick Wrap up of absolute basics of Windows Server

  • مبانی ویندوز سرور Basics of Windows Server

  • فرآیند ویندوز چیست؟ What is a Windows Process

  • سرویس ویندوز چیست؟ What is a Windows Service

  • دریافت-فرایند Get-Process

  • دریافت خدمات Get-Service

  • Windows Task Scheduler چیست؟ What is Windows Task Scheduler

مدیریت پیشرفته فایل Advanced File Handling

  • مدیریت فایل های متنی Text File Handling

  • مدیریت فایل CSV CSV File Handling

  • مدیریت فایل های XML و JSON XML & JSON File Handling

  • مدیریت و عملیات پایه فایل Basic File Handling & operations

پاورشل مبتنی بر اشیاء Objects Based PowerShell

  • یک شی چیست What is an Object

  • نماها و خط لوله Views & Pipeline

  • کار با اشیا Working With Objects

  • قالب بندی و تبدیل اشیا Formatting & Converting Objects

  • نمایش خروجی به صورت GridView Display output as GridView

  • کلاس و روش Class & Method

  • ذخیره و بازآفرینی اشیا برای تجزیه و تحلیل آفلاین Save & Recreate Objects for Offline Analysis

PowerShell برای نصب نرم افزار بر روی چندین کامپیوتر از راه دور PowerShell to Install Software on multiple remote computers

  • نصب نرم افزار با PowerShell -Part 1 Software installations with PowerShell -Part 1

  • نصب نرم افزار با PowerShell -Part 2 Software installations with PowerShell -Part 2

  • توانایی تفکر Thinking Ability

شیرجه عمیق به مفاهیم PowerShell Deep dive into PowerShell concepts

  • ارسال ایمیل Sending Email

  • اتوماسیون گزارشات روزانه Automation of daily Reports

  • ایمن سازی سیستم ما - امضای اسکریپت Securing our System - Script Signing

  • قطعه ISE ISE Snippet

  • حذف وب Web Scrapping

  • فراخوانی-بیان و اجرای محتوای وب به عنوان یک اسکریپت Invoke-Expression and Executing Web content as a script

تعامل پاورشل-پایگاه داده و عملیات CRUD PowerShell-Database Interaction and CRUD operations

  • مبانی پایگاه داده: یک جمع بندی سریع Database Basics: A quick Wrap up

  • اتصال PowerShell با پایگاه داده Connecting PowerShell with a Database

  • PowerShell برای به روز رسانی/درج/حذف داده ها PowerShell to Update/Insert/Delete data

  • خواندن از جدول پایگاه داده Reading from Database Table

  • اتوماسیون: گزارش های روزانه با استفاده از تعامل پاورشل و پایگاه داده Automation: Daily Reports using PowerShell-Database Interaction

ابزار مدیریت ویندوز Windows Management Instrumentation

  • مقدمه ای بر ابزار مدیریت ویندوز (WMI) Introduction to Windows Management Instrumentation(WMI)

  • کار با WMI Working with WMI

  • تسلط بر WMI و ابزارهای موجود Mastering WMI and Available tools

  • اتوماسیون برای حل یک مشکل دنیای واقعی Automation to solve a real world problem

نمایشگر رویداد و زمان‌بندی وظایف Event Viewer & Task Scheduler

  • Event Viewer چیست و چگونه از آن استفاده کنیم What is Event Viewer and How to use it

  • با استفاده از PowerShell به گزارش های نمایشگر رویداد دسترسی پیدا کنید Access Event Viewer Logs Using PowerShell

  • در گزارش‌های نمایشگر رویداد بنویسید Write into Event Viewer Logs

  • دانش گزارش رویداد را اعمال کنید و یک ابزار بسازید Apply Event Logs Knowledge and Build a tool

توابع و ماژول های پیشرفته Advanced Functions & Modules

  • مقدمه ای بر توابع پیشرفته Introduction to advanced functions

  • درک ساختار توابع پیشرفته Understanding the Structure of Advanced Functions

  • اتوماسیون - نظارت بر چندین وب سایت Automation -Monitoring Multiple Websites

ساخت رابط کاربری گرافیکی با استفاده از PowerShell Building Graphical User Interfaces using PowerShell

  • مقدمه ای بر رابط کاربری گرافیکی Introduction to GUIs

  • ساخت رابط کاربری گرافیکی برای اتوماسیون Building GUI for Automation

  • توسعه GUI PowerShell با استفاده از Visual Studio PowerShell GUI development using Visual Studio

  • سخنرانی Lecture

بعدی چیه؟ What is Next?

  • سخنرانی جایزه: دوره های بیشتر از ویجی ساینی BONUS LECTURE: More Courses from Vijay Saini

نمایش نظرات

آموزش اسکریپت و ساخت ابزار پیشرفته با استفاده از Windows PowerShell
جزییات دوره
7 hours
63
Udemy (یودمی) Udemy (یودمی)
(آخرین آپدیت)
21,530
4.5 از 5
دارد
دارد
دارد
جهت دریافت آخرین اخبار و آپدیت ها در کانال تلگرام عضو شوید.

Google Chrome Browser

Internet Download Manager

Pot Player

Winrar

TechSckool By Vijay TechSckool By Vijay

Dreamer of WorldVijay تحصیلکرده حرفه ای است که دانش متنوع را در سراسر حوزه های مختلف در صنعت دارد. کار در یک شرکت پیشرو سرویس ابر ارائه دهنده خدمات، او واقعا پتانسیل را در اتوماسیون خودکار به اتوماسیون کوچک به مقیاس بزرگ نشان داده است که واقعا منجر به مزایای هزینه برای کسب و کار و یک حامل موفق شد. Vijay دارای دانش گسترده ای از مایکروسافت Azure، فن آوری های ابر، DBMS، پایتون و تخصص در اتوماسیون با استفاده از PowerShell است. او دوست دارد از همان ابتدا تدریس کند و Udemy پلتفرمی است که به او کمک می کند تا به همان اشتیاق کمک کند.